What Nandrolone Decanoate is
Nandrolone Decanoate, commonly called "deca," is a 19-nor injectable anabolic-androgenic steroid attached to a ten-carbon decanoate ester. It is one of the most clinically studied anabolic steroids in history, originally licensed for the treatment of cachexia, anaemia of chronic kidney disease and post-menopausal osteoporosis.
Pharmacology and kinetics
After intramuscular injection of Nandro D250, the decanoate ester is hydrolysed slowly, with an effective half-life of approximately 7–12 days. Once-weekly dosing maintains stable serum levels. Nandrolone aromatises only weakly compared with testosterone but is a partial agonist at the progesterone receptor, which is the source of its progestin-related side-effect profile.
